About the Role
Allied Mechanical is looking for a journeyman electrician can do it all — run jobs from start to finish.
What You'll Do
- Read and interpret electrical drawings, specifications, and one-line diagrams; direct accurate field installations
- Enforce safety standards and OSHA compliance on all job sites; lead toolbox talks and site safety audits
- Diagnose, repair and install electrical equipment in residential and commercial settings.
- Conduct quality control inspections throughout the project to ensure installations meet code and design intent
Qualifications
Required:
- 4+ years of commercial or residential electrical experience
- Strong working knowledge of the applicable local electrical codes
- Proficiency reading and interpreting electrical drawings, specs, and RFIs
- OSHA 10 certification a plus
- Valid driver's license with a clean driving record
- Ability to pass a pre-employment background check and drug screening
Preferred:
- Journeyman or Master Electrician license
- Background in commercial, industrial, or data center electrical construction
